Selecting the Right Built-In Stainless Steel MicrowaveWhen thinking about a built-in stainless steel microwave, there are several elements to bear in mind:
- Size and Dimensions
Make sure that the microwave fits the designated space in your kitchen area. Requirement sizes normally fall within a range of 24 to 30 inches in width. - Power and Performance
Look for models with greater wattage for quicker cooking times. Normally, microwaves vary from 600 to 1200 watts. - Features and Functions
Consider what functions are crucial to you. Choices may consist of convection cooking, grilling ability, pre-programmed settings, and more. - Brand name Reputation
Choose a trusted brand name known for quality and dependability. Research user reviews and ratings to assess performance. - Setup Requirements
Built-in microwaves typically require professional installation, so consider this in your budgeting process.

Maintenance Tips for Built-In Stainless Steel MicrowavesTo ensure your built-in stainless steel microwave remains in optimum condition, follow these upkeep suggestions: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the interior and outside with a moderate cleaning agent and soft fabric to avoid scratches.
Prevent Abrasives: Do not use searching pads or severe chemicals that can harm the stainless-steel finish.
Check Filters: If your microwave has a built-in ventilation system, routinely examine and clean up the filters.
Check Seals: Examine the door seals for any wear and tear; change them if required to preserve energy efficiency.
Expert Servicing: Schedule routine expert servicing if you observe any performance problems.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Can I set up a built-in microwave myself?
A: While some might try DIY installations, it's advisable to employ an expert to guarantee correct installation and compliance with safety standards.
Q2: How do I clean up the stainless steel surface?
A: Use warm, soapy water with a soft fabric, or a specialized stainless steel cleaner, to prevent scratches. Wipe in the instructions of the grain for best outcomes.
Q3: What is the typical lifespan of a built-in microwave?
A: Most built-in microwaves last around 9 to 15 years, depending on use and upkeep.
Q4: Are built-in microwaves more pricey than counter top models?
A: Generally, built-in microwaves are more pricey due to their design and setup requirements, but they can include significant value to a kitchen.
Q5: Can I utilize a built-in microwave as a traditional oven?
A: Some built-in microwaves offer convection functions, allowing them to work likewise to an oven, but examine the specifications of the model you select.
